Mailmerge Groups/Distribution List from Outlook
Hi,
I've recently done a mass mail-out to my Distribution Lists in Outlook 2003. The problem is, the first time around I took the long way and printed envelopes contact by contact by contact. Is there any way that I can use Mailmerge in Word to recognize the contacts in my Distribution Lists/Groups. When I search for Contacts in Outlook during the mailmerge wizzard, I can see the Groups, but they do not expand or by selecting them, they do not input the data into the merge. Is there anything I can do? |
